Case Study: Manufacturing Case Study


Problem: A manufacturing company engaged consulting services regarding their concerns for safeguarding the transmission of their highly sensitive data being sent via email. Email communication was a cornerstone of customer and vendor communication for their company and with the growing concerns of internet security, they were seeking a solution to protect the transmission of sensitive design documents for their products that could be reproduced, thus hurting the prosperity of their bottom line. While their users were reasonably technical and have had no major issues or breaches, they desired a proactive approach to circumvent this scenario altogether.

Proposed Solution: Office Message Encryption (OME) was proposed to the customer as a means to send sensitive data in email in a secure manner to the intended recipient. This feature was already made available to them via their current subscription and required no major investment other than implementation time and verification. The end user experience and process compared to other internal processes is not at all intrusive or alienating in nature and is very easy to use. The recipients can leverage Microsoft or work owned accounts to sign and receive this data, as no extra software is required for its use. And with Microsoft utilizing the highest grades of industry standard security, the solution is both ironclad and proven.

End Result: The client was happy to report that their data integrity had dramatically increased with the implementation investment of this feature. User habits were not significantly altered to leverage this feature and felt more secure with the sending of their sensitive company intellectual property to outside parties. This worked for them regardless of client platform being used and was not geographically concentric so whether in the office, on the road, or at home, this was being utilized. Their concerns for secure data transmission via email were eased and overall security was increased with minimal increase to resource footprint based on their decision to implement Office Message Encryption.

Is The Cloud Right For Your Firm?


Cinque Terre

There are risks to migrating to a cloud computing platform. Primarily, your network’s speed and performance relies on the internet to perform. This means that you must have a speedy internet connection or the option to upgrade at an affordable rate.

You are also relying on third party providers to maintain and protect your systems in their data centers at a level that suits your performance and risk profile.
